Elche vs Real Sociedad Picks, Predictions and Odds: Is the away price too big after Sociedad’s defensive improvement?

Elche host Real Sociedad in La Liga Matchday 4 on Monday, September 7, 2026 at Estadio Martínez Valero. Kickoff is 3:30 p.m. ET. Elche are still searching for their first league win after a draw at Deportivo, a 5-0 loss to Barcelona and a 3-2 loss at Racing Santander. Real Sociedad arrive with four points from four matches, including a 2-1 home win over Espanyol and a 0-0 draw with Celta on September 3. The matchup joins the broader soccer previews slate with a plus-money away price that deserves attention.

Real Sociedad’s schedule is the main restraint. They played Thursday night and now travel on a short turnaround, while Elche have had more than a week since the August 28 loss. Elche also have extra motivation around the 50th anniversary of their stadium. Those factors keep this from being a high-confidence road favorite. Even so, Sociedad’s defensive structure looked substantially better against Celta, and the visitors have more proven ways to create a decisive chance through Oyarzabal, Barrenetxea and the midfield support. At the current plus-money price, the moneyline offers a small edge.

Elche last played August 28, giving them a large recovery advantage. Real Sociedad played Celta on September 3 and must manage another league match four days later. That gap can influence pressing intensity and substitutions, especially if Sociedad use several of the same high-minute players. The away side have enough depth to rotate, but the projected XI should be treated as more fluid than usual.

The home setting also carries extra emotion because the match falls around the 50th anniversary celebration of the Martínez Valero. That can lift early intensity, but it should not be converted directly into a betting adjustment. The more measurable effect is Elche’s rest advantage. It increases the chance that the match is competitive into the second half and lowers the fair probability of a Sociedad win compared with a normal schedule.

Elche vs Real Sociedad Odds: Does +140 leave enough room for the road favorite risk?

The September 4 morning ET market snapshot lists Elche at +210, the draw at +250 and Real Sociedad at +140. The goal total is 2.5, with Over 2.5 at -120 and Under 2.5 at +108. Draw-no-bet pricing is Elche +112 and Real Sociedad -140. The market is treating this as a competitive match rather than a standard short-priced road favorite.

Real Sociedad +140 implies about a 41.7% break-even win probability. My estimate is roughly 44.5%. That is a small edge, so the price should not be chased. Using the Expert Betting Guide logic, the position remains playable at +130 or better. Once the number falls below +130, the schedule disadvantage and draw risk consume too much of the projected advantage.

Elche vs Real Sociedad Head-to-Head: Does Sociedad’s recent control still matter?

Real Sociedad have controlled most of the recent series, including a 3-1 win in February 2026. Elche earned a 1-1 home draw in November 2025, which is a useful reminder that the road side can be the better team without turning that advantage into three points. The current bet therefore needs to be supported by price and matchup, not simply by historical dominance.

Sociedad are unbeaten in those five meetings and won four. The repeatable part is not the exact scoreline. It is their ability to keep Elche from creating a sustained central threat while finding enough quality in the final third. The short turnaround makes that historical edge less powerful this week, but the current +140 number does not require Sociedad to be an overwhelming favorite.

Elche Recent Form: Can a rested home side turn competitive stretches into a full result?

Elche opened with a 1-1 draw at Deportivo, then were overwhelmed 5-0 by Barcelona and lost 3-2 at Racing. The nine goals conceded are influenced heavily by the Barcelona match, but the broader issue remains defensive stability. Elche have had stretches of useful possession without consistently protecting the spaces that appear when the ball is lost.

The rest advantage gives the home side a better chance to press aggressively and sustain wide runs. The key creators are Buonanotte, Gonzalo Villar and the wide support around Fer Niño. If Elche can force Sociedad into rushed clearances early, the home crowd can become part of the game state. The challenge is maintaining that pressure without exposing the back line to Oyarzabal and Barrenetxea after turnovers.

Real Sociedad Recent Form: Is the Celta clean sheet the start of a more stable profile?

Real Sociedad lost their first two league matches at Betis and Real Madrid, then beat Espanyol 2-1 and drew 0-0 with Celta. The September 3 performance was the most encouraging defensive display of the opening month. Aramburu, Jon Martín and Zubeldia protected the box well, and the hosts created the clearer first-half chances even though the finishing was not there.

The concern is recovery rather than tactical direction. Oyarzabal finished the Celta match with a heavy workload, and the midfield will have to handle another game quickly. Rotation could reduce chemistry, but Sociedad also have more alternatives than Elche in several positions. If the visitors can reproduce the defensive spacing from Thursday, they do not need a high-scoring attack to justify +140.

Key Matchup Factors: Can Sociedad punish Elche’s aggressive wide positioning?

Elche are projected with five defenders or a back line that can become a five, using Tete Morente and Diaby to provide width. Real Sociedad are projected in a 4-3-3 or 4-4-2 family of shapes, with Oyarzabal central and Barrenetxea attacking from the left. The matchup turns on the space behind Elche’s wide players. If Sociedad can find the first forward pass after a turnover, they can attack before the home back line is set.

Elche’s best response is to make the game territorial rather than transitional. Long spells in Sociedad’s half would force the visitors to defend on tired legs and limit the number of open-field attacks. Set pieces may also give Elche their clearest path to a goal. Sociedad do not need to dominate possession. They need to protect the center, survive the first 20 minutes and then use the higher-quality attacking combinations when the game stretches.

Lineup and Injury: Will Sociedad rotate after the Thursday match?

These are probable lineups and should not be treated as confirmed. Elche have had the longer preparation window, while Real Sociedad may make one or two changes because of the short turnaround.

Elche are close to full strength but remain without Yago Santiago, while Kevin Lomónaco is not expected to be part of the immediate match plan. Real Sociedad have been without Álvaro Odriozola and Pablo Marín. The bigger pre-kickoff variable is workload. If Oyarzabal or multiple first-choice midfielders are rested, the fair Sociedad win probability drops enough that +140 would need to be reassessed.

Alternative Bets: Is Under 2.5 goals a better way to handle the rest imbalance?

Under 2.5 at +108 has some logic because Real Sociedad just produced a clean sheet and could manage pace on short rest. The problem is Elche’s first three matches have already produced 12 combined goals, largely because defensive transitions have been difficult to control. A low-scoring bet therefore relies on Sociedad dictating the structure more than the recent Elche sample supports.

The moneyline is cleaner because it can survive a 2-1 or 3-1 game if Elche’s defensive issues reappear. It also benefits from the same Sociedad defensive improvement without requiring a specific total. The under remains a secondary lean only if official lineups are conservative and both teams keep their first-choice defensive structure.

Best Bet: Is Real Sociedad moneyline the best use of the current +140?

Best Bet: Real Sociedad moneyline at +140.

The +140 price requires a 41.7%% win rate. My estimate is about 44.5%%, creating a limited but positive edge. The position is playable at +130 or better. The case is built from Sociedad’s stronger defensive performance over the last two matches, a recent head-to-head profile that has consistently favored them and a matchup where Elche can leave transition space when their wide players push forward.

The strongest counterargument is schedule. Elche have had nine days between matches, while Sociedad played on Thursday. Elche also have the emotional lift of the stadium anniversary and should start with high energy. A slow Sociedad start or significant rotation can turn the match into a draw-heavy position quickly. The price compensates for that risk at +140, but not if the market moves below +130.

Elche vs Real Sociedad Final Prediction: Can the visitors survive the early pressure and take three points?

Final Score Prediction: Elche 1 – Real Sociedad 2

Elche should have enough rest and home energy to make the opening phase difficult, and the hosts can score if Sociedad fail to manage transitions cleanly. The longer match still favors the visitors’ higher-end attacking options and recent defensive improvement. Sociedad do not need to control every phase to create the two or three decisive chances required for a road win.

Real Sociedad moneyline at +140 is the preferred play, with +130 as the minimum acceptable price. If the official lineup shows heavy rotation in the Sociedad midfield or attack, the disciplined response is to pass rather than hold the original recommendation.
